You want to study the effect of drug (A) on primary kidney cells. Your cells are seeded on a 6-well culture plate and you plan to treat the cells with drug (A) for 24hr using different concentrations as shown below. Compound (A) is soluble in alcohol only and the manufacturer indicated that 1g dissolves in 50 ml ethanol. Knowing that each well needs 3 ml of cell culture medium, how would you make the desired concentrations for each well? Explain in detail how you will prepare your concentrations. Note: Compound (A) molecular weight: 372.5 well number (1) concentration 10 micrometer ? well number(2) concentration 25 micrometer well number (3) concentration 50 micrometer well number (4) concentration 100 micrometer well number(5) concentration 200 micrometer well number(6) in control
